Founding Story
John Hodges co-founded A24 Films, LLC in 2012, serving as its Chairman and leading the company’s strategic development and talent relations. Under his leadership, A24 has successfully expanded from a pure-play theatrical distributor into a fully integrated media ecosystem, encompassing prestige television production, consumer products, and the upcoming A24+ streaming platform.
